Publisher Description

Most books on listening teach you to nod and repeat back what you heard. Radical Listening teaches you something more foundational: how to set a clear intention before the conversation begins, and how to use that intention to build real connection, not just comprehension.

Written by Christian van Nieuwerburgh and Robert Biswas-Diener, two leading positive psychology researchers and coaches, this practical framework organizes six core competencies into two skill sets that work together:

Internal listening skills — the mental habits that shape how you receive:
Noticing — tuning into what's said, unsaid, and felt Quieting — managing inner noise so you can truly be present Accepting — suspending judgment to make space for others
External listening skills — the behaviors that signal deep attention:
Acknowledging — validating the speaker's experienceQuestioning — asking in ways that open thinking, not close itInterjecting — knowing when and how to respond without redirecting
A dedicated chapter on listening across cultures makes this especially valuable for managers of diverse teams, and the research grounding throughout—including data on loneliness and its measurable health consequences—gives the framework real weight.

Ideal for coaches, leaders, therapists, and anyone whose work depends on human connection.
